Kimley-Horn Senior Power System Engineer in Greenwood Village, Colorado
Overview
Kimley-Horn's Greenwood Village, Colorado (CO) office is seekingan Electrical Engineer specializing in advanced power system studies, with a strong focus on electromagnetic transient and dynamic simulations, to join our growing Power Delivery team in Denver, CO. This role supports utility-scale generation, BESS, substations, and data center projects, with an emphasis on evaluating system performance under transient and dynamic conditions.
Responsibilities
Perform EMT simulations in PSCAD for renewable generation, BESS, and hybrid systems
Conduct dynamic (RMS) studies using PSS®E or equivalent tools
Analyze and simulate:
Temporary Overvoltages (TOV)
Transient Recovery Voltage (TRV)
Switching transients and fault response
Load rejection and load ramp events
Interpret and apply applicable standards
Prepare technical reports and study documentation with clear methodologies and conclusions
Coordinate with multidisciplinary teams
